Output 34db0657bd703006026c3abde6d452cb926f7bbb0fbb9a5689987c412e522da4:26

value
69621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c5daa6e56a8ec986d128cb5f4fce1d3670dd343 OP_EQUAL
address
3LKbygpJv9QP2vXhZaKn1zwpwxpHGaRC4g
transaction
34db0657bd703006026c3abde6d452cb926f7bbb0fbb9a5689987c412e522da4
spent
true